Is it necessary to have a uterine cleaning if the placenta is rough?

It should be that when you go to the hospital for a color ultrasound examination, it should show that the endometrium is rough, not the placenta, because the placenta can only appear during pregnancy, and there will be no placenta during the non-pregnancy period. If the color ultrasound shows that the endometrium is rough as I said, it is considered to be caused by endometritis or atypical endometrial hyperplasia. It is necessary to do a diagnostic curettage and a pathological examination.
